WebAug 23, 2014 · Step 3: Add the snaps using the snap pliers. Step 4: Trifold the prefold and snap into cover. Make sure that when you trifold it, the “stud” part of the snap is on the outside and the flat part is on the inside of the material. 🙂. Step 5: Put diaper on baby. We are also committed to providing: Accurate ... fmcsa level 1 inspectionWebNov 14, 2014 · Place the diaper or insert in the bowl until saturated. Lightly squeeze just enough liquid out of the diaper to stop it from dripping. Measure how much liquid is left in the bowl and subtract this number from the original 32 oz. to find out how much water your diaper or insert absorbed. fmcsa licensing \u0026 insuranceWebFeb 4, 2024 · The waterproof layers of cloth diapers are commonly made from PUL (polyurethane laminate) and TPU (thermoplastic polyurethane).
